Press Into Heaven
Also known as “Separating Heaven and Earth,” this is where you’ll learn to stretch and open the fascia from the heel of your hand to the heel of your foot, unlocking tight areas and improving your range of motion. Take your time, breathe deeply, and let your body guide you as we release tension and create space for energy to flow.

Turn to Face the Moon
This session focuses on a beautifully flowing fascia release exercise designed to open the spine, ribcage, and hips. We explore three levels of progression, incorporating breath, visualization, and gentle rotations to engage the fascia along the torso and limbs. Emphasis is placed on maintaining alignment, using “skin breathing” to draw energy into the body, and moving with effortless action (Wu Wei). By the end you’ll feel more spacious, grounded, and connected to your body’s natural rhythm.
